Crema's Take
“Tucson's Roadrunner Coffee wins hearts with genuinely kind staff and a creative menu that goes way beyond standard fare—think mocha-banana "raging roadrunner" drinks, bagel dogs, and avocado toast alongside solid espresso work. Whether you're grabbing a quick nitro cold brew through the drive-thru or settling in for breakfast, this neighborhood gem on Alvernon and Dodge manages to feel both efficient and welcoming, with enough variety to keep regulars coming back without ever feeling overwhelming.”
